Long-time KUWTK obsessives will remember that season 3 originally aired between March 8, 2009 and concluded on May 25, 2009 (how is it that long ago?!) on E!
In the season premiere, Khloe is forced to serve jail time, while Kris is confronted by some unresolved issues.
Later in the series, Kourtney's career begins to take off, and she is faced with the dilemma of whether to make Kris her 'momager'.
Other classic episodes include Cinderella Story, where Khloe takes a DNA test to check if she is a biological member of the family, and The Two Year Itch, where Kourtney worries Scott is cheating.

Season 4 is big on the nostalgia front.
In the first episode, Khloe reveals she's been dating Lakers' star Lamar for about 3 weeks - little did we know the saga that would follow, eh?
Lamar then pops the question, and he and Khloe decide they want a wedding in just 9 days.
As the series continues, tensions rise between Scott, Kourtney and the rest of the family - to the extent that Scott and Khloe have a physical altercation.

In Blame It On The Alcohol, tempers flare at a very awkward dinner to celebrate Kim celebrates 29th birthday in Vegas, and Scott's behaviour gets out of hand.
